Let’s dive into some math magic! To find out how long it takes Josh to drive 804 miles, we first need to find his speed. He drove 603 miles in 9 hours, which means he's cruising at about 67 miles per hour (603 miles ÷ 9 hours). Now, to cover 804 miles at that speed, it would take him approximately 12 hours (804 miles ÷ 67 miles per hour). So, while 13 hours is close, it’s actually a little less than that!
